"One of my mums co-workers is a Tokyo native and recommended this place when we suggested we were looking for authentic Japanese cuisine. It has quickly become one of my best friends and I's favourite spots to grab something to eat when she's in town. The building itself can be a little difficult to find at first since it's in the backend of its plaza, but once you find this adorable restaurant it's worth it. The food is phenomenal no matter what you order, and the pricing is reasonable considering the quality of the food. You can tell the chef is passionate by the delicate presentation and delicious flavours. The Sashimi and Bento meals are our personal favourites, but we order the Beef Tataki, Sukiyaki, and Zaru Soba just as often. The small appetizers, soups, and, salads are also all delicious. The restaurant itself is a little small so some of the tables may seem a little close together, but it's not uncomfortable to any degree. The service is impeccable, with just the right amount of attention from your server without it feeling intrusive. The interior is peaceful and beautifully decorated, and the tables can fit a number of dishes without feeling crowded. My only caution is that the hours might seem a little odd as they are closed Mondays, lunch runs Tuesday to Saturday 11:30am – 2:30pm, then dinner Tuesday to Saturday 4:30pm – 10:00pm and Sunday 4:30pm – 9:00pm. Overall, its a wonderful experiences with great food and a serene atmosphere. It's the type of place you would love to rave about to your friends, but also feel a little sad talking about because it feels like a well-kept secret for only those privy to its existent to enjoy."
